In order to talk about anxiety and panic attacks, it is important to know what an anxiety attack is. Every person gets anxious at different times for different reasons but if it continues beyond what is generally considered to be normal you may be dealing with an anxiety disorder. Something that comes along with this particular disorder is anxiety attacks, panic episodes, agoraphobia and even OCD which can make you really miserable if you suffer from these afflictions frequently. When you have severe anxiety attacks you may feel symptoms like dry mouth, chest pain, shaking, sweating and a slew of others that are a direct result of having a panic attack. Many times these panic attacks can last for minutes, hours and in some severe cases several days if the attack is particularly bad. It can even be chronic and long lasting making your life miserable.
